10.07.2015 Views

TuxInfo 22

TuxInfo 22

TuxInfo 22

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Una vez hecho esto ya podremos posicionarnos sobre nuestra DB “Tuxinfo” y crear nuestraprimer tabla clickeando en la opción “CREATE TABLE”. Como en los hostings pagos se nossuele dar una única base de datos para alojar las tablas de todos nuestros proyectos es buenacostumbre utilizar prefijos en los nombres de nuestras tablas, por ejemplo ahora a la tabla dondeguardaremos nuestros contactos la llamaremos “Tuxinfo_contactos”, para de esta manera evitarconflictos de nombre con tablas de otros proyectos que podamos necesitar crear en un futuro.Aquí creamos cuatro columnas, la columna id (muy importante) es un número entero (Data Type:INT) que será la clave primaria (Primary Key, la columna aparecerá con el icono de una llave), osea, un identificador único que se le asigna a cada fila creada, en nuestro caso a cada contacto,no olvidar que esta columna debe ser AUTO INCREMENT, sino MySQL nos devolverá errorcuando intentemos insertar filas. Luego, nombre y apellido, con Data Type: TEXT, es importanteaclarar que tenemos la opción NOT NULL activada, por lo tanto en el momento de realizar laconsulta que carga datos en la tabla no debemos omitir estos campos sino MySQL devolveráerror y la nueva fila no se creará, cabe aclarar que NULL no es lo mismo que una cadena detexto “vacía”. Por otro lado, tenemos la columna correo, la cual también es Data Type: TEXT,pero no utilizamos la opción NOT NULL, por lo que no es obligatorio incluir este campo en laconsulta.Dependiendo de nuestras necesidades podemos asignarle diferentes Data Types a cadacolumna:DATA TYPES DE TEXTO78

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!